The North Face's Router Backpack is a Commuter backpack with Everyday features while TIMBUK2 's Robin Commuter Backpack is a Commuter backpack with Everyday features.
The The North Face Router Backpack has a capacity of 40L (liters), weighs 2 pounds and it's dimensions in inches are 12.5 x 9 x 21. It's made of 210D recycled nylon ripstop with non-PFC durable water-repellent (non-PFC DWR) finish and is available in Meld Grey/Tnf Black in comparison the TIMBUK2 Robin Commuter Backpack's capacity is 20L with a size of 10.8 x 19.7 x 5.31 inches. Constructed from Cordura Nylon it weighs 2.0 pounds and is available in 3 colors and patterns.
